#a03ca6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a03ca6 is composed of 62.7% red, 23.5% green and 65.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.6% cyan, 63.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 296.6 degrees, a saturation of 46.9% and a lightness of 44.3%. #a03ca6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ff78ff with #41004d.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#a03ca6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a03ca6 has RGB values of R:160, G:60, B:166 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10501286.

Hex triplet a03ca6 #a03ca6
RGB Decimal 160, 60, 166 rgb(160,60,166)
RGB Percent 62.7, 23.5, 65.1 rgb(62.7%,23.5%,65.1%)
CMYK 4, 64, 0, 35
HSL 296.6°, 46.9, 44.3 hsl(296.6,46.9%,44.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 296.6°, 63.9, 65.1
Web Safe 993399 #993399
CIE-LAB 43.448, 55.316, -37.646
XYZ 22.995, 13.46, 37.461
xyY 0.311, 0.182, 13.46
CIE-LCH 43.448, 66.911, 325.762
CIE-LUV 43.448, 42.294, -61.662
Hunter-Lab 36.687, 47.679, -34.859
Binary 10100000, 00111100, 10100110

Shades and Tints of #a03ca6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070308 is the darkest color, while #fcf8fd is the lightest one.
